Kessler Trail (MST)

Kessler Trail (MST) is a short, very steep climb above Haines Township in Pennsylvania. Its 2.7 TEP puts it in the easier half of the catalogue. Most runners need 7 to 12 minutes. It faces north and stays shaded: a good pick for a hot day.
